Output 9800577e0beca33e58033dbd946e37aa2f1c8e8f20c5801f337989a65c4bc184:0

value
26619
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ed8b66215c3d99bd0f2496868d354f983469f684 OP_EQUAL
address
3PM34ch3bQbtFsh5YiXdpqcgjFmToEHXrq
transaction
9800577e0beca33e58033dbd946e37aa2f1c8e8f20c5801f337989a65c4bc184
spent
true